    Takeaways From Our Investigation Into Domestic Worker Abuse in Saudi Arabia

    In most international locations, working as a housekeeper or nanny is a comparatively secure career.

    But as we traveled throughout Kenya and Uganda, from crowded and poor city neighborhoods to far-flung farming villages, we heard many variations on the identical horror story: Younger, wholesome girls set off for home jobs in Saudi Arabia, solely to return crushed, scarred or in coffins.

    No less than 274 Kenyans, almost all of them girls, have died in Saudi Arabia previously 5 years. No less than 55 died simply final 12 months, twice as many because the earlier 12 months.

    Autopsies solely raised extra questions. The physique of a lady from Uganda confirmed intensive bruising and indicators of electrocution, but her dying was labeled “pure.” We discovered a stunning variety of girls who fell from roofs, balconies or, in a single case, a gap for an air-conditioner.

    How might this be? This was hardly some obscure trade with fly-by-night gamers. East African girls are recruited by the hundreds and skilled by well-established firms, then despatched to Saudi Arabia by way of a course of regulated and permitted by the Ugandan, Kenyan and Saudi governments.

    Employee advocates have lengthy blamed archaic Saudi labor legal guidelines. However we puzzled it one thing else was at play. We spent almost a 12 months making an attempt to determine it out.

    Staff are being offered a dream that, typically, turns into a nightmare.

    We interviewed greater than 90 employees and their households, and punctiliously analyzed employment contracts at any time when we might.

    We discovered that girls from Kenya and Uganda are lured to Saudi Arabia with guarantees of higher wages and alternatives.

    Recruitment companies and their brokers give deceptive details about wages and make employees signal contracts they’ll’t learn.

    Some companies market girls as merchandise. Company web sites supply employees “on the market” to Saudi shoppers. We noticed one which had a click-to-collect choice.

    When girls arrive within the kingdom, employers typically confiscate their passports and belongings. Kenyan housekeepers in Saudi Arabia work for $250 or so a month. However many ladies informed us that their new bosses shortchanged them or denied them wages, declaring, “I purchased you.”

    Highly effective individuals are making a living off these girls.

    Utilizing the employment contracts and, at any time when we might discover them, autopsies, police studies or authorized paperwork, we started trying into firms that profited off these girls.

    Company data and securities filings led us to highly effective folks, together with officers who could possibly be defending these employees.

    Excessive-ranking officers in Kenya and Uganda and their households, we discovered, personal stakes in staffing companies.

    Fabian Kyule Muli, for instance, is a member of Kenya’s Parliament and likewise owns an company that sends girls to Saudi Arabia. He’s the vice chairman of a parliamentary labor committee, a job that may cross legal guidelines defending employees. The committee has at instances been a champion for sending extra folks to Saudi Arabia, and has denied that employees are damage there.

    In Saudi Arabia, members of the royal household, together with descendants of King Faisal, have been main traders in companies that offer home employees. Senior Saudi officers additionally maintain high-ranking positions with staffing companies.

    Regardless of years of mounting proof of abuse, leaders together with President William Ruto of Kenya have vowed to ship extra employees overseas. Considered one of his prime advisers owned a staffing firm. So does Sedrack Nzaire, whom Ugandan media identifies because the brother of that nation’s longtime president, Yoweri Museveni.

    Ladies who’re abused have little recourse.

    In interviews, girls informed us by way of tears that their bosses in Saudi Arabia denied them meals, raped them, assaulted them with bleach or stabbed them.

    But East African governments have ignored calls from activists and human rights teams to barter higher labor agreements with Saudi Arabia. The employment treaties embody solely minimal employee safeguards.

    The Saudi authorities says its regulation enforcement and courts defend employees in opposition to abuse and assist them search recourse. However girls informed us they have been unable to entry such assets, and police despatched them again to abusive employers or government-funded amenities that felt like prisons.

    Many abused employees should pay for their very own flight residence, regardless of rules saying that they need to not have to take action. Our reporting discovered that determined employees typically returned residence broke, disabled and suicidal.

    And within the circumstances of significant damage or dying, households must navigate an internet of purple tape, apathy and impunity. In Uganda, Isiko Moses Waiswa informed us about studying that his spouse had died in Saudi Arabia.

    Her employer gave him a selection: her physique or her $2,800 in wages.

    “I informed him that whether or not you ship me the cash otherwise you don’t ship me the cash, me, I would like the physique of my spouse,” Mr. Waiswa informed us.
